Subject: DR drill Thursday — N+1 fix included

Hey Priya-of-releases, quick heads up: Thursday's disaster-recovery drill for Gravelfox will run against the build that includes Tomas's GraphQL N+1 fix, so query volume on the replica should look way saner than last quarter. If the drill db comes up locked (it did last time), you'll need to unseal it manually. The recovery passphrase is right below.

vault phrase of kaduf-baweg = norael-julox-raleth-wenok-eliir-ulamir-ulair-norwyn-rusion

Context: Ardenfell line margins slipped three points over two quarters. Drivers: input steel costs, aggressive discounting at the Westmoor branch, and a stale price book. Proposal: uplift list prices four percent, tighten discount authority to regional level, sunset the two lowest-margin SKUs. Risk: volume loss at Halverton accounts, estimated under two percent. Decision requested at Thursday's review. Modelling assumptions are in the appendix pack. The commercial reasoning leadership wants kept close is noted directly below.

board note of tajop-yajof: The finance team signed off on a budget of $77.6 million for Project Pramir.

## Broker Upgrade — Review Notes

This change bumps Pipewren broker from 3.x to 4.x. Key points: new ack semantics, renamed retry headers, and offsets now persisted in Postgres instead of local disk. Verify the offset migration script is idempotent before approving. The script targets the offsets database via the connection string below.

database URL for hawip-kagap: redis://rusok_svc:bMCaqek7MRWIOJ@db-8501.zarqeltech.corp:5432/sileth

## Recovery: ValidatorHub Plugin Accounts

Scope: publisher accounts on ValidatorHub only. Symptoms: failed plugin pushes, stale tokens. Steps: confirm identity in the sync channel, disable the stale token, run `vhub recover` on the admin node. Do not reissue keys before token revocation completes. The recovery flow ends with a verification prompt; answer it with the passphrase given below.

recovery phrase for fajeg-kawep: druix-gorius-briax-ulaeth-fraox-lammir-pelox-jormir-pelwyn-julir